如何设计一个高效的MySQL表结构来实现音频播放功能?
在开发音频播放功能时,一个高效的MySQL表结构设计是非常重要的。一个良好设计的表结构能够保证数据存储的效率和数据检索的速度。本文将介绍如何设计一个高效的MySQL表结构来实现音频播放功能,并给出具体的代码示例。
- 设计表结构
首先,我们需要创建一个存储音频信息的表,用于存储音频的基本信息,如音频ID、音频名称、音频路径、时长等。可以使用以下语句创建该表:
CREATE TABLE audio ( `id` INT PRIMARY KEY AUTO_INCREMENT, `name` VARCHAR(100) NOT NULL, `path` VARCHAR(255) NOT NULL, `duration` INT NOT NULL, `created_at` TIMESTAMP DEFAULT CURRENT_TIMESTAMP );